Can bird flu symptoms be cured?

Human infection with avian influenza has become more common in recent years. When people get avian influenza, the more common symptoms are fever, cough, asthma, lung inflammation, etc. At this time, timely treatment is required. There are many treatment methods. First of all, you should pay attention to bed rest, drink plenty of water, maintain oral hygiene, and also take symptomatic drug treatment in time to prevent infection.

1. General treatment.

The patient should rest in bed, drink plenty of water, eat liquid or semi-liquid food, rinse his mouth, and maintain nasal, pharyngeal and oral hygiene.

2. Symptomatic treatment.

For high fever and headache, give antipyretic analgesics, and for cough, give cough suppressants. For those with more severe poisoning symptoms, use antiviral drugs appropriately and give intravenous infusions as appropriate.

3. Treatment of pneumonia-type influenza

. Pay attention to early detection, timely treatment, oxygen supply, prevention of heart failure, and use of antibiotics as appropriate to prevent secondary infection. If secondary infection occurs, penicillin can be used.

Clinical Nursing Plan for Avian Flu

For patients with avian influenza, emphasis should be placed on care and prevention of complications. For those with high fever and irritability, antipyretic and analgesic drugs can be given (it is best not to use aspirin for those under 12 years old who have had chickenpox or influenza); for those with significant high fever and severe vomiting, fluid replacement should be given.

During the course of the disease, we should pay attention to the evolution of the disease, especially in children and the elderly, and take appropriate measures in a timely manner to actively prevent the occurrence of complications or secondary infections. When there is a secondary bacterial infection, appropriate chemical drugs or antibiotics must be used as early as possible; when pneumonia occurs, it should be treated with comprehensive pneumonia treatment.
